Official abstract text for this publication.
A vehicle includes an electric actuator disposed outside a vehicle body, a battery 16 and a boosting circuit which supply a high voltage to the electric actuator, and an electric suspension control ECU which controls the boosting circuit and the electric actuator, and in a case where a running speed is equal to or less than a first speed, the electric suspension control ECU limits the supply of the high voltage to the electric actuator.

What is claimed is: 1 . A vehicle comprising: a high voltage component disposed outside a vehicle body, a power source device which has a battery and a boosting circuit and which supplies a high voltage from the battery to the high voltage component, and a processor which controls the power source device and the high voltage component, wherein in a case where a running speed is equal to or less than a predetermined speed, the processor limits the supply of the high voltage to the high voltage component. 2 . The vehicle according to claim 1 , wherein in a case where the running speed is equal to or less than the predetermined speed, the processor limits a voltage supplied to the high voltage component to a predetermined voltage or less. 3 . The vehicle according to claim 1 , wherein in a case where the vehicle is moving back, the processor limits a voltage supplied to the high voltage component to a predetermined voltage or less. 4 . The vehicle according to claim 1 , wherein the high voltage component comprises a motor, and in a case where the vehicle is stopped, the processor short-circuits the motor. 5 . The vehicle according to claim 4 , wherein the high voltage component is an electric actuator of an electric suspension apparatus, and the processor releases limitation of supply of the high voltage to the electric actuator, in a case where the vehicle starts running from a state where the vehicle is stopped. 6 . The vehicle according to claim 5 , wherein the processor determines whether the vehicle starts running, based on at least one of a depression position of a brake pedal and a depression position of an accelerator pedal.
